最近在学习http的相关知识,看到有关跨域的问题。平时工作中也会一直听到跨域问题,自己就深入的学习一下,这里记录一下,方便以后查阅。 1、为什么会出现跨域? 浏览器遵循同源政策(scheme(协议)、host(主机)和port(端口)都相同则为同源)。 非同源站点有这样一些限制 ...
跨域解决方案可以分为开发模式和生产模式 git查看脚手架工具,如下所示 然后进入docusaurus文档,文档里有关于跨域的相关配置 如下所示进行配置 第一种方案 配置后重新测试 第二种跨域方案 先利用express框架搭建简单后台服务 接下来创建路由文件 接下来启动后台服务,做下测试。此时node服务器和React所在的webpack服务器不在同一个端口号,所以即使在本地开发,仍存在跨域 接下来 ...
2020-02-28 16:45 0 3121 推荐指数:
最近在学习http的相关知识,看到有关跨域的问题。平时工作中也会一直听到跨域问题,自己就深入的学习一下,这里记录一下,方便以后查阅。 1、为什么会出现跨域? 浏览器遵循同源政策(scheme(协议)、host(主机)和port(端口)都相同则为同源)。 非同源站点有这样一些限制 ...
react两种代理配置 在项目文件夹中按以下路径找到devServer.js文件。进行代理配置 node_modules>react-scripts>config>devServer.js 但是这种方法后续安装新的模块的时候,内部yarn.lock文件实时 ...
1. 什么是跨域 2. 跨域的应用情景 3. 通过注解的方式允许跨域 4. 通过配置文件的方式允许跨域 1. 什么是跨域 跨域,即跨站HTTP请求(Cross-site HTTP request),指发起请求的资源所在域不同于请求指向资源所在域的HTTP请求。 2. 跨 ...
署到CDN服务器上这样项目分离也成为了必然。然而项目分离部署分离带来的问题就是跨域请求的问题,本例对比较流 ...
目录 同源策略 跨域解决方案 一、JSONP跨域 1、原生JS实现 2、jquery Ajax实现 3、Vue axios实现 二、跨域资源共享(CORS) 简单 ...
一、使用jQuery的方式做JSONP跨域 目前jquery库已经全面支持跨域的方式,此方式实际上底层也是通过script标签的方式进行跨域,下面会介绍script标签的方式。 通过dataType指定jsonp,底层封装后,会在head标签后面追加<script src ...
浏览器不允许Ajax跨站请求,所以存在Ajax跨域问题,目前主要有两种办法解决。 1、在请求页面上使用Access-Control-Allow-Origin标头。 使用如下标头可以接受全部网站请求: header('Access-Control-Allow-Origin ...
jQuery中JSONP的两种实现方式: 都很简单,所以直接上代码! 前台代码如下: 后台Action代码如下: 运行后就可以看到结果了。我追踪了下后台ProcessCallback代码,如下图: 可以看到 ...